A Celebration of Love: The Traditions and Customs of French Weddings

French weddings are known for their romantic traditions and customs that have been passed down through generations. From the elegant attire to the delicious cuisine, every aspect of a French wedding is steeped in love and history. One of the most iconic customs of a French wedding is the bridal procession, where the bride and groom walk together with their guests from the church to the reception venue. This symbolizes the unity of the couple and their loved ones as they embark on their new life together.

Another cherished tradition is the exchange of vows, which takes place in the presence of the couple’s closest family and friends. French weddings also feature a delicious feast that showcases the country’s culinary excellence. From the savory hors d’oeuvres to the exquisite wedding cake, every dish is carefully selected to delight the guests and celebrate the couple’s love.

Q&A

Q: What are some traditional French wedding customs?
A: French weddings are rich in tradition and customs, such as the groom fetching the bride from her home and walking to the ceremony together.

Q: What is the significance of the French wedding cake?
A: The traditional French wedding cake, known as croquembouche, is a tower of cream puffs held together by caramel. It symbolizes good luck and prosperity for the newlyweds.

Q: What kind of entertainment can be expected at a French wedding?
A: French weddings are known for their lively entertainment, which often includes live bands, dancing, and the joyous tradition of the bridal waltz, “La Valse des Mariés.”

Q: How do French couples typically celebrate their wedding day?
A: French weddings often involve an elaborate multi-course dinner, where guests can enjoy the finest French cuisine and wine. The celebration usually continues late into the night with lots of dancing and merriment.

Q: What is a popular French wedding tradition for the newlyweds?
A: A popular tradition for French couples is the passing of the wedding rings, where the rings are passed between guests and blessed by the love and good wishes of all in attendance.
